Output 8b57fc41b11c94bddfeac7625a98646f91893fcd81fbf572547bafcacac063f1:0

value
17850
script pubkey
OP_PUSHNUM_1 OP_PUSHBYTES_32 e1b74e4cf8191f0cedf09f88a46a28be653874927e86e794bf5f2478f71365fb
address
tb1puxm5un8cry0sem0sn7y2g63ghejnsayj06rw099ltuj83acnvhasyd0e9g
transaction
8b57fc41b11c94bddfeac7625a98646f91893fcd81fbf572547bafcacac063f1
confirmations
61022
spent
true